Parade postponed as rain hits Independence Day activities

MEMBERS OF THE PUBLIC have been advised that the Reveal of the 50th Anniversary of Independence National Monument will now take place at 7 p.m. tomorrow at the Garrison Savannah.

It will be followed by the Golden Anniversary Spectacular Mega Concert at Kensington Oval, beginning at 9 p.m.

The 50th Anniversary Independence Day Parade, which was scheduled for 8 a.m. at the Garrison Savannah has been postponed and a new date will be announced shortly.

People who have been invited to the Toast of the Nation have been informed that it will now take place tomorrow at 4 p.m. at St Ann’s Fort. (BGIS)
